Python分钟转为小时的函数

在Python编程中,我们经常需要进行时间单位之间的转换,比如将分钟转换为小时。本文将介绍如何编写一个简单的Python函数来实现将分钟转换为小时的功能,并提供代码示例和详细说明。

1. 函数介绍

我们将编写一个名为minutes_to_hours的函数,它将接受一个整数类型的分钟数作为参数,并返回一个字符串,表示对应的小时数。

2. 函数实现

下面是minutes_to_hours函数的完整实现:

def minutes_to_hours(minutes):
    hours = minutes / 60
    return f"{hours}小时"

我们首先将分钟数除以60,得到小时数。然后使用f-string将小时数转换为字符串,并添加单位“小时”。最后,函数返回表示小时数的字符串。

3. 使用示例

下面是一个使用minutes_to_hours函数的示例:

minutes = 120
result = minutes_to_hours(minutes)
print(f"{minutes}分钟等于{result}")

输出结果为:

120分钟等于2.0小时

在这个示例中,我们将分钟数设置为120,并调用minutes_to_hours函数将其转换为小时数。然后使用f-string将结果打印到控制台。

4. 关系图

下面是minutes_to_hours函数的关系图:

erDiagram
    minutes_to_hours ||-o minutes : 参数
    minutes_to_hours ||-o hours : 结果

关系图展示了minutes_to_hours函数与输入参数minutes和输出结果hours之间的关系。

5. 序列图

下面是使用minutes_to_hours函数的序列图:

sequenceDiagram
    participant User
    participant Function
    User->>Function: 调用 minutes_to_hours(120)
    Function-->>User: 返回 2.0小时

序列图展示了用户如何调用minutes_to_hours函数,并且函数返回结果的过程。

6. 总结

通过编写一个简单的Python函数,我们可以将分钟数转换为小时数。本文介绍了minutes_to_hours函数的实现方法,并提供了使用示例、关系图和序列图来帮助读者理解函数的功能和使用方式。

这个函数只是一个简单的示例,可以作为处理时间单位转换的基础,并根据实际需求进行扩展和修改。希望本文对你理解如何编写Python函数以及处理时间单位转换有所帮助。